Discover Namdang Port: Fresh Seafood & Stunning Sunsets on Korea’s West Coast

Namdang Port, in Hongseong-gun, Chungcheongnam-do, is a treasure. It boasts abundant seafood thanks to its location on vast Cheonsu Bay. All year, tourists flock here for fresh catches. Enjoy razor clams, black rockfish, crabs, and shrimp. Many delicious raw fish restaurants dot the area.

Seasonal Delights and Festivals

Spring offers lovely picnics with fresh seafood. Summer invites you to enjoy the cool sea breeze and swimming. Fall is lively with the Razor Clam Festival.

The fish market is famous for its autumn Razor Clam Festival. Here, razor clams are grilled and fried. In winter, don’t miss the Winter Razor Clam and Meat Food Festival.

Winter razor clams are a true delicacy. They are caught from early December. The cold winter winds make them plump and flavorful by mid-winter.

Scenic Beauty and Sunset Views

The calm, silver waters provide stunning sunsets. You can also spot migratory birds like black-tailed gulls. The beautiful coastal scenery is visible everywhere.

The Namdang Sunset Observatory is right next to the port. As its name suggests, it’s the perfect spot for beautiful sunsets. Arrive 30 minutes before sunset. Create memories while enjoying coffee at a nearby cafe.

Built on a long, golden sandy beach, the red observatory stands out. It contrasts beautifully with the sea and the green mountains.

The Sunset Observatory extends towards the sea. It feels like you’re walking towards the sky and the water.

Cheonsu Bay is also a well-known spot for migratory birds. Many people visit to watch and photograph birds other than black-tailed gulls.
